Upkeep – Shettleston Community Enterprises Ltd

Plumber / Heating Engineer

Salary: £36,005 Per Annum + Contributory Pension (subject to uplift April 2025) Post will also receive company vehicle and plant

40 hours per week Permanent

22 days annual leave + 15 public holidays per year (pro rata)

The Plumber / Heating Engineer will be part of Upkeep’s void property and housing maintenance team, which delivers a multi-trade service to Upkeep’s parent company, Shettleston Housing Association and other external clients.

The Plumber / Heating Engineer will deliver plumbing and heating system maintenance services to void properties, but also to tenanted homes as required.

The Plumber / Heating Engineer will answer directly to the Upkeep Contracts Managers.

Duties and Responsibilities:

The Plumber / Heating Engineer will:

1. Deliver a plumbing / heating maintenance service in connection with the Upkeep void property and housing maintenance service and elsewhere as required.

2. Provide a reactive maintenance service in domestic properties and commercial premises with regard to plumbing and heating works.

3. Carry out agreed performance monitoring procedures and quality control.

4. Be conversant with current Health and Safety at Work Legislation and ensure that all plumbing and heating system maintenance activities comply with the legislation.

5. Assist in the carrying out of Risk Assessments

6. Carry out any other duties appropriate to the post and in line with the needs of Upkeep.

7. Use PDA device effectively.

Person Specification

City and Guilds Plumbing /heating qualifications or equivalent.

Gas Safe Registered

CCN1 Gas Safety

CEN1 Gas boiler install service and commission

HTR1 Gas fires

CPA1 Gas flue analyser

CKR1 Cooker

WAT1 Water Heaters

Willingness to undertake appropriate training

Certificate of competence to carry out Legionella Risk Assessments
